Summary: | "Given the nature of the technology, granular computing cuts across a broad range of engineering disciplines. This self-contained book builds upon introductory ideas and provides with illustrative examples that help facilitate a better grasp of more advanced material and enhance its overall presentation. It will be of a particular appeal to those engaged in research and practical developments in computer, electrical, industrial, manufacturing, and biomedical engineering. It will be equally well suited for those coming from non-technical disciplines where information granules assume a highly visible position"-- |
